How tall is a 205 45R16?

205/45R16 tires have a diameter of 23.3″, a section width of 8.1″, and a wheel diameter of 16″. The circumference is 73.0″ and they have 867 revolutions per mile.

What is the aspect ratio of this size tire 205 45 R16 83 V?

Eg; 205/45 R16 83 V, in this case the aspect ratio of the tyre is 45 percent. The higher the aspect ratio of a tyre, the taller the sidewall of a tyre will be. Heavy vehicles such as such as luxury cars, buses and trucks have tyres with aspect ratios as high as 95.

How wide is a 205 50 R16?

205/50R16 tires are 24.1″ tall, have a section width of 8.1″, and fit wheels with a diameter of 16. The circumference is 75.6″ that translates into 838 revolutions per mile.

What does V mean on a tire?

SPEED RATING V Once the highest speed rating a tire could have, “V” used to represent a maximum of 149 mph (240 kph) or more. Nowadays, it means 149 mph but no higher.

What does 55 R mean on a tire?

So “235” means that the tire has a nominal width of 235 millimeters. The following “55” is the tire wall height as a percentage of the width. So in our example, the actual height in millimeters would be just under 130 mm. Then comes the letter “R” as the identifier for radial tires.

Is it OK to change tire aspect ratio?

Generally, the worst issue you will cause by changing the size is an inaccurate speedometer. That said, the only dimensions you can change are the width and aspect ratio — never the wheel size, unless you buy replacement wheels — and you should always strive to keep the total height of the tire the same as the OEM.
